2024 Wicked Weekend JConcepts Team Report

The heavy hitting United States 1/8th scale racers on the JConcepts team headed out to Georgia this past weekend to take part in the 2024 Wicked Weekend.

Racers were greeted with one of the largest Wicked Weekend entry counts in history with over 700 entries. The team stood out at the event from start to finish and represented in fantastic fashion. Paul Wynn and Hannah Hardison were on hand for team and media support.

Despite the entry count, the schedule allowed for earlier finishing times each day and a more concise experience at the track. The large track was packed very well and on main day stayed together very well providing a bit of a polished surface. Drivers mostly utilized the Green compound in popular tread patterns like the Reflex, Dirt Bite, Relapse, and Falcon.

One round of qualifying took place Friday night followed by another 2 rounds on Saturday. The Best 2/3 rounds would count towards starting positions in the finals. Most drivers opted to use Green Relapse in qualifying with some using Green Reflex.   Check out how the JC team faired in qualifying:
